Harlem MC Cameron Ezike Giles, now 44, enjoyed some fame in the 1990s and 2000s; rapper Cam’ron (his stage name) was one of the hopes of the Roc-A-Fella label, and then… he stopped releasing albums between 2009 and 2019. Perceived as a veteran who’s been around a lot of hip hop’s big names, the rapper is now trying to relaunch his career with the still-fresh Purple Haze 2 – his first album with the same title dates back to 2004. What will it be like on stage… a decade later?
